About Inner West Council

Formed from the amalgamation of Ashfield, Leichhardt and Marrickville Councils, Inner West Council is now among Sydney’s larger local government agencies looking after a vibrant community of 185,000 people living in some of the inner city’s most vibrant, creative, liveable and diverse suburbs.

About the role

You will be accountable for the investigation, planning, project management, delivery, monitoring and review of assigned environmental engineering projects and initiatives.

  • You will collaborate with the Group’s infrastructure teams through project development, design, implementation, operations and maintenance phases providing expert advice and guidance on environmental issues impacted by projects and activities so as to deliver sustainable outcomes for road, transport and stormwater related infrastructure.
    You will contribute to the development and review of relevant infrastructure policies, strategies and asset management plans ensuring consideration of environmental management issues.

Your outcomes will address the social, environmental, economic and governance objectives of Council’s Community Strategic Plan. You will devise and manage your delivery program to ensure project delivery within planned budgets and timelines.

Your work and activities and contributions to the team will meet targets and commitments established in individual or team work plans and Council’s Operational and Strategic Plans.

You will participate in, contribute to, and/or lead, Project Control Groups to provide solutions which meet project objectives and ensure successful project outcomes. You will facilitate collaboration across Council in solving problems and developing solutions.

Key Duties
  •  Contributing to the development and review of; catchment and management plans, flood & urban water management strategies.

  •  Applying research and assisting with implementation of new technologies and techniques to improve sustainability outcomes for municipal works and services

  •  Achieve project & program delivery goals (encompassing quality, time, cost, creativity, governance, environmental, safety, community & stakeholder expectations)
Some of the required skills, experience and qualifications
  1. Tertiary qualifications in environmental engineering or other appropriate discipline recognised by relevant Australian professional institute.
  2. Comprehensive experience in the creation of ‘best practice’ infrastructure environmental solutions to contemporary industry standards with the capacity for innovative thinking.
  3. Project management, consultant management and contract administration skills successfully utilised in delivering infrastructure services.
  4. Competency in the use of computer aided design and modelling packages including AutoCAD, DRAINS, MUSIC and GIS Mapping systems.
